Ho litigato tutto il pomeriggio cercando di valorizzare la property ImageUrl di una asp:Image con codice inline, ma senza successo.
Il fatto è che mi ostinavo ad utilizzare l'istruzione per valorizzare come fosse in data binding, qualcosa del tipo:
<asp:Image ID="Image1" runat="server" ImageUrl='<%#System.Configuration.ConfigurationManager.AppSettings("IconaAereo") %>' />
Non capivo perchè non funzionasse...
Dopo essermi letto tutto questo articolo, ancora non ne venivo a capo.
Poi sono riuscito a trovare questo post.
Mi ha salvato la vita, ora a quanto pare mi devo studiare un po' l'Expression Builder, comunque per ora ho scoperto che per ottenere il risultato che volevo occorre scrivere così:
<asp:Image runat="server" ID="Image1" ImageUrl='<%$ appSettings: IconaAereo %>' />